When utilizing the massager as the manufacturer instructs, massage is a tried-and-true remedy for neck pain and may also provide relief from shoulder discomfort, back pain, and even migraines. Physical therapist Zachary Woolever, PT, DPT, OCS, CSCS, a board-certified clinical expert in orthopedics and clinic director of Pivot Physical Therapy in College Park, Maryland, says trigger points are frequently to blame for chronic non-specific neck pain. “Tight bands in the muscle that are frequently palpably sensitive are known as trigger points.

Due to the possibility of capillary restriction, these taut bands prevent full blood flow into this location. Because they lower pressure and improve blood flow in these afflicted areas, massage, and physical therapy approaches are effective. Zyllion Shiatsu Back and Neck Massager

Zyllion Shiatsu Back and Neck Massager

Your muscles are massaged by the Zyllion Shiatsu Back and Neck Massager’s four nodes to release tension. Its size and shape are similar to a tiny pillow, and it weighs less than four pounds, making it portable almost anyplace. It even has a plug-in car adapter. For a relaxing mid-work massage, it also has Velcro straps to attach to the back of your workplace chair. further features include node heating for further tension alleviation and automated device shut-off after 20 minutes to avoid overheating and excessive use. Place this massager wherever you are in discomfort or feeling aches; it can be used all over your body, not only on your neck.

InvoSpa Shiatsu Neck and Back Massager

InvoSpa Shiatsu Neck and Back Massager

Eight deep-kneading, bidirectional shiatsu roller balls are included in this massage pillow, and users claim they have a human-hands-like feeling. This electric device has a cord. The positioning handles house the control panel and DC power port. It offers infrared heat and three degrees of speed strength.

What are the side effects of neck massagers?

Neck massage therapy is a comparatively safe form of treatment. Following a massage, some people may suffer more neck aches and/or swelling, but these adverse effects usually subside quickly.

Which part of the neck should not be massaged?

The following weak points should be avoided: throat/front of the neck: “Go for the jugular,” as the saying goes, is something you’ve probably heard. You can find it here, I guess. Avoid this region where the carotid artery and important nerves are also located.
